Mehrdad Hasanzadeh
Mehrdad Hasanzadeh is a provincial disaster management official in Iran who was in the news following a massive explosion at the Shahid Rajaei port, where he reported on the efforts of first responders to reach the affected area and manage the aftermath of the incident.
